The Management Trainee (CIL MT) exam is a recruitment examination organized by the Coal India Limited for the purpose of recruiting candidates for the Management Trainee position in various disciplines. CIL is a leading coal mining company operating in India and is categorized as a maharatna public sector undertaking in the Ministry of Coal. The CIL MT exam is very competitive as there are many people vying for the few vacancies available because the job provides well paying and secure job opportunities since it is a government job. There are two stages for the selection process, namely, the online computer-based test and the personal interview. Online test contains a total of 200 questions distributed under 4 categories of tests which are General English, Quantitative Aptitative, Reasoning & General Awareness tests and the total time allowed for the above tests are 210 minutes.
Thus it can be said that the level of difficulty is as stringent as other public sector bank recruitment examinations. The final merit list is then determined by the performance of the candidate in both online test and interview. According to the exam dates, the next CIL MT exam is expected to be held in the third or fourth week of January, 2024. The government expects the result to be released 4-6 weeks after the test date. Successful candidates shall start to receive training for one year which on completion he/she/they will be hired as Management Trainees.
